Tottenham Hotspur Vs. Arsenal, 2011 Premier League: Aaron Ramsey Levels Score

And now it's not 1-0 to Tottenham Hotspur anymore. Alex Song is a midfielder being played out of position, and he's been showing that in a bad way all evening here. This time, however, he shows off his skills, picking up a loose ball 35 yards from goal, scampering past what was hypothetically some sort of challenge by Rafael van der Vaart and scooting down the left touchline, sending in a cross that Gunners midfielder Aaron Ramsey raced onto and slammed into the roof of the net. I guess he was sick of me making fun of him, huh?

Not entirely sure what van der Vaart was doing there, but it's pretty clear by now that expecting him to defend is like waiting for a dinosaur to tell you you've won the lottery. It's not going to happen, and if you're going to rely on it, bad news! Anyway, Arsenal have their tails up and are really going at their hosts now. 1-1 at White Hart Lane.
